import { TDescendant, Value } from '@udecode/plate-common' import { remarkTransformNode } from './remarkTransformNode' import { MdastNode, RemarkPluginOptions } from './types' export const remarkTransformElementChildren = ( node: MdastNode, lastLineNumber: number, options: RemarkPluginOptions ): TDescendant[] => { const { children } = node if (!children) return [] return children.flatMap((child) => remarkTransformNode(child, lastLineNumber, options) ) }